Eirakudo Eiraku Tako Castella

A humorous octopus-shaped Castella cake from Akashi's Eirakudo, inspired by the famous Akashi octopus. The cute little octopus shape is sure to bring a smile to your face. Eirakudo is a Japanese confectionery shop in Akashi founded in the late Meiji era. Known for their 'tako senbei' (octopus rice crackers), they have long dedicated themselves to creating sweets inspired by the bounties of the Akashi sea. They take pride in their batter, which uses brown sugar and features a rich honey flavor. From the fine-textured batter, the sweet aroma of eggs gently wafts up. The gentle sweetness of brown sugar and honey spreads softly through your palate. It is a charming souvenir typical of Akashi—fun to look at and delicious to eat. It will surely delight children as well.
